JST XH Connectors: Core Specifications and Features

The JST XH connector is a single-row, 2.50mm pitch crimp-style wire-to-board connector system. Its primary characteristics include:

  • Pitch: 2.50mm, suitable for space-constrained applications.
  • Circuit Size: Available in 1 to 20 circuits to accommodate diverse connection needs.
  • Terminal Type: Crimp-style, ensuring reliable electrical connections.
  • PCB Mounting Options: Offers four types: through-hole, right-angle through-hole, surface-mount (SMT), and right-angle SMT, providing flexibility for various PCB designs.
  • Compatible Wire Gauge: Supports AWG30 to AWG22, covering common wire sizes.
  • Rated Current: 3A, sufficient for most low-power applications.
  • Rated Voltage: 250V, offering an adequate safety margin.

JST XH vs. JST PH: Key Differences

Both JST XH and JST PH are popular wire-to-board connectors, but they differ in pitch and current ratings. The table below provides a detailed comparison:

Feature JST XH JST PH
Pitch 2.5mm 2.0mm
Circuit Size 1 - 20 2 - 16
Rated Current 3A 2A
Rated Voltage 250V 100V
Wire Gauge 30 - 22 32 - 24
Connection Type Wire-to-board Wire-to-board
Single-Row Yes Yes
Locking Mechanism Yes Yes
Through-Hole Yes Yes
SMT Yes Yes

As shown, the JST XH has a larger pitch and higher current rating, making it better suited for applications requiring higher current capacity. The JST PH, with its smaller pitch, is ideal for space-limited designs.

Clarifying Terminology: XH, XHP, and XHR

A common question is: "What is the difference between JST XH and JST XHP?" This phrasing is technically inaccurate. JST XH refers to the connector series, while JST XHP specifically denotes the plug housing (wire connector) within the XH series. Therefore, XHP is a subset of XH.

Regarding "XHR," JST's official documentation does not list this as a valid model. The "P" in "XHP" stands for "Plug," while "R" typically signifies "Receptacle" (e.g., in other series like SMR or SMP). If XHR appears in documentation, it may be an outdated term or mislabeling.

JST PH vs. PHR: Addressing Confusion

Similarly, JST PH and PHR connectors are frequently conflated. In reality, "PH" is the official series name for 2.0mm pitch, wire-to-board crimp connectors supporting AWG #30 to #24 wires and 2A current, often used in compact applications like battery packs. "PHR" typically refers to specific receptacle housings within the PH series (e.g., PHR-2, PHR-3) rather than representing a distinct connector type.

Removing JST XH Connectors: Practical Techniques

To safely disassemble JST XH connectors, follow these steps:

  1. Tools Needed: A fine-point tool like a ballpoint pen tip or dedicated extraction tool.
  2. Locate the Locking Tab: Identify the tab on the terminal, usually positioned at the top or side.
  3. Release the Tab: Gently press the locking tab to disengage it from the housing.
  4. Extract the Terminal: While holding the tab, carefully pull the wire to remove the terminal.

Note: Reusing crimped terminals is not recommended, as the locking mechanism may be damaged during removal, compromising reliability. Always use new terminals for reassembly.
